Capítulo 327: The Mystery of Purple Flower Mountain (1)

With Luca's help, the boys arrived at the Purple Flower Mountain faster than expected. However, even so, the sun had almost settled down by the time they touched shore. The purple flower petals that were growing all over the island in abundance could be seen clearly from the boat. The boys looked at the petals that were floating on the seawater as they slowly got closer to the beach. 

"Careful…" Juin warned when Cyrus tried to touch one of the floating petals. 

They had heard of how these flowers were poisonous to everyone except the natives and those who lived in the sea around the island, such as the Acronians. And during their time with Crown Prince Warrick, they also learned of the huge fire that was set upon this island a long time ago. The burnt remains of houses and pagodas that were near the beach could still be seen from the shoreline even though countless years had passed.
